What would be the best (as in performance and reliabilty) for heads on a 351W. 351W Performance heads, 351C heads, or do they make a 351c performance? I would think the best would be the 351C but you never know...

351w performance heads are easiest, but there are 2 brands of aluminum C heads that will work also.

Yes the w's would be easiest but Ive heard the c's would get alot more power on the 351w and would only need some drilling work done. Any idea what those 2 brands are called?

Yeah, Edelbrok and CHI...one of the stang mags has an article on a 660hp cleavor this month. What really matters is how much flow do you need for a given cam. W may be just right...

AFR heads are good, but in 2004 the winner of JEG'S Engine Masters Challenge was John Kaase. Who designed Heads specifically for the 302/351 engine call, the Kaase Heads, now sold through JEG’S. There not cheap but their flow characteristics are phenomenal. There only a few bucks more than the AFR heads but I think worth every cent!! Check?em out here
